Carrying a group of seriously injured patients, Wu Yue and his team did not move very fast on the road, especially since the military doctors wanted to save as many lives as possible.

This was a road that might not have a return trip, and Wu Yue didn't want to use his superpowers to fight mutant animals on the road, so he still asked everyone to use earth-based superpowers to clear the way and walk underground.

Although this allowed them to avoid encounters with most mutant animals and reduced the possibility of fighting, it consumed a lot of their supernatural powers.

These people had already consumed a lot of their energy due to the surprise attack by the two mutant animals. Even if they took away most of the earth-type ability users, they still couldn't continue their journey. Wu Yue had to carry on on his own.

By the time they finally entered the territory of the Mountain God Base, most of Wu Yue's supernatural powers had been consumed.

There was no way to retreat now. Even if there were dangerous places ahead, they could only charge in.

After hearing the report, the person who came was Tan Yun. Seeing so many wounded, the surprise on Tan Yun's face did not seem fake. "How did you do this? Why are you so embarrassed?"

"We were attacked by mutant animals. A high-level mutant snake deep in Laoshan attacked our base." Wu Yue and Sun Cheng had discussed this with everyone on the way here, telling them half-truths and half-lies, trying their best not to leak anything about the base.

"Mutated snake?" Tan Yun didn't seem to know what was going on, and asked a few more questions about the mutant snake.

Wu Yue patiently responded with two sentences and went straight to the point, "We came here this time to ask the healing psychics in your base to help save people. We are willing to offer fifty crystal core guns as a reward."

Wu Yue said this, and asked the person next to him to take a handful and handed it directly to Tan Yun, motioning her to check it.

Holding the light gun in her hand, Tan Yun looked at it curiously, but could not see any difference. She had never touched firearms before the end of the world. Now, even if she got it in her hand, she didn't know what to check. She said bluntly, "I don't understand these, I'll let Sha Peng take a look later."

Seeing that some of them were obviously dying, Tan Yun gestured for them to follow the lead and said, "Come in with me. We'll talk about the reward later."

"Thank you," Wu Yue hurriedly thanked him and signaled Sun Cheng to bring his men to follow.

The last time Zhou He and his party were just passing by and went directly into the central area. In order to avoid suspicion, they naturally did not contact the residents of these gathering places. Only now that they were in the middle of it did they understand clearly.

The entire Mountain God Base is composed of a number of small villages. The population of each village is sparse, and the largest population does not exceed a thousand people.

They currently live in a medium-sized village with less than 500 people, called Heping Village.

"The names are just randomly chosen to sound positive. There are also Victory Village and Tuanjie Village. There doesn't seem to be many people here right now because today is the time for the village to divide the prey, and they have all gone to the hunting ground." The old man who was talking to them seemed to be quite talkative. He was sitting on a hoe, smoking a pipe and talking, looking inside curiously. He was the old chief of the village, known as Old Zhang. His son awakened his supernatural powers at the beginning of the apocalypse, and he didn't suffer too much because of his son's life with him.
